Subject: [PATCH 0/2] Change PAT to support mremap use-cases
Date: Wed, 9 Dec 2015 09:26:06 -0700 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<1449678368-31793-1-git-send-email-toshi.kani@hpe.com> (raw)
This patch-set fixes issues found in the pfn tracking code of PAT
when mremap() is used on a VM_PFNMAP range.
Patch 1/2 changes untrack_pfn() to handle the case of mremap() with
MREMAP_FIXED, i.e. remapping virtual address on a VM_PFNMAP range.
Patch 2/2 changes the free_memtype() path to handle the case of
mremap() that shrinks the size of a VM_PFNMAP range.
Note, mremap() to expand the size of a VM_PFNMAP range is not a valid
case as VM_DONTEXPAND is set along with VM_PFNMAP.
